//+------------------------------------------------------------------+
//| LinearRegressionChannel.mq5 |
//| Copyright 2025, xxxxxxxx |
//| |
//+------------------------------------------------------------------+
#property copyright "Copyright 2025, xxxxxxxx"
#property link ""
#property version "3.00" // Final version using OBJ_REGRESSION with smart update
#property description "Draws a clean Linear Regression Channel, updated on new bars."
#property indicator_chart_window
#property indicator_buffers 0 // No buffers needed for plotting
#property indicator_plots 0 // No plots needed
//--- Input Parameters ---
input int InpRegressionPeriod = 100;
input double InpDeviations = 2.0;
// Note: OBJ_REGRESSION always uses PRICE_CLOSE, so InpAppliedPrice is not needed.
//--- Global Variables ---
int g_ExtPeriod;
double g_ExtDeviations;
string g_channel_name;
datetime g_last_update_time; // To track the time of the last update
//+------------------------------------------------------------------+
//| Custom indicator initialization function. |
//+------------------------------------------------------------------+
int OnInit()
{
g_ExtPeriod = (InpRegressionPeriod < 2) ? 2 : InpRegressionPeriod;
g_ExtDeviations = (InpDeviations <= 0) ? 2.0 : InpDeviations;
g_channel_name = "LinRegChannel_" + IntegerToString(ChartID()) + "_" + IntegerToString(GetTickCount());
g_last_update_time = 0;
IndicatorSetString(INDICATOR_SHORTNAME, StringFormat("LinReg(%d, %.1f)", g_ExtPeriod, g_ExtDeviations));
return(INIT_SUCCEEDED);
}
//+------------------------------------------------------------------+
//| Custom indicator deinitialization function. |
//+------------------------------------------------------------------+
void OnDeinit(const int reason)
{
// Clean up the chart object
ObjectDelete(0, g_channel_name);
ChartRedraw();
}
//+------------------------------------------------------------------+
//| Main calculation function. |
//+------------------------------------------------------------------+
int OnCalculate(const int rates_total,
const int prev_calculated,
const datetime &time[],
const double &open[],
const double &high[],
const double &low[],
const double &close[],
const long &tick_volume[],
const long &volume[],
const int &spread[])
{
if(rates_total < g_ExtPeriod)
return(0);
//--- Check if a new bar has appeared ---
datetime last_bar_time = time[rates_total - 1];
if(last_bar_time > g_last_update_time)
{
UpdateRegressionChannel(rates_total, time);
g_last_update_time = last_bar_time;
}
return(rates_total);
}
//+------------------------------------------------------------------+
//| Updates the position and properties of the regression channel. |
//+------------------------------------------------------------------+
void UpdateRegressionChannel(int rates_total, const datetime &time[])
{
// Define the start and end time for the channel
datetime time1 = time[rates_total - g_ExtPeriod];
datetime time2 = time[rates_total - 1];
// Check if the object exists. If not, create it.
if(ObjectFind(0, g_channel_name) < 0)
{
if(!ObjectCreate(0, g_channel_name, OBJ_REGRESSION, 0, time1, 0, time2, 0))
{
Print("Error creating regression channel object: ", GetLastError());
return;
}
// Set visual properties only once on creation
ObjectSetInteger(0, g_channel_name, OBJPROP_COLOR, clrRed);
ObjectSetInteger(0, g_channel_name, OBJPROP_STYLE, STYLE_SOLID);
ObjectSetDouble(0, g_channel_name, OBJPROP_DEVIATION, g_ExtDeviations);
ObjectSetInteger(0, g_channel_name, OBJPROP_FILL, false);
ObjectSetInteger(0, g_channel_name, OBJPROP_RAY_RIGHT, false); // Do not extend to the right
ObjectSetInteger(0, g_channel_name, OBJPROP_SELECTABLE, false);
}
else // If it exists, just move its time coordinates
{
ObjectSetInteger(0, g_channel_name, OBJPROP_TIME, 0, time1);
ObjectSetInteger(0, g_channel_name, OBJPROP_TIME, 1, time2);
}
ChartRedraw();
}
